Core Skills Analysis

Mathematics

  • Understanding quantity: Counting the number of treats collected helps strengthen basic counting skills.
  • Basic addition: Students can practice adding the total number of candies received from each house.
  • Estimation: Estimating the number of treats in a bag fosters estimation skills and promotes number sense.
  • Patterns and sorting: Students can categorize candies by type or color, introducing basic concepts of sorting and patterns.

Social Studies

  • Cultural traditions: Learning about Halloween traditions enhances understanding of cultural diversity.
  • Community interaction: Engaging with neighbors highlights the importance of community and social interaction.
  • History of Halloween: Encourages curiosity about historical events related to Halloween.
  • Respecting boundaries: Understanding the importance of respecting others' properties and choices during the activity.

Language Arts

  • Communication skills: Practicing greetings and expressing gratitude while at each house fosters verbal communication.
  • Storytelling: Sharing experiences of the night with family afterward boosts narrative skills.
  • Reading skills: Reading signs and instructions enhances reading comprehension and recognition.
  • Creative expression: Writing about their adventure encourages creativity and writing skills development.

Tips

To further enhance the child's learning experience related to Trick or Treating, parents or teachers can encourage discussions about the history of Halloween and its traditions. Engaging children in activities that require planning a route for trick or treating can introduce basic principles of mapping and spatial awareness. Encouraging them to tally their collected treats will strengthen their counting and addition skills in a fun way. Finally, reading Halloween-themed stories can enhance their understanding of related vocabulary and themes, supporting their language arts growth.
